#e2225e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e2225e is composed of 88.6% red, 13.3% green and 36.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 85% magenta, 58.4%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 341.3 degrees, a saturation of 76.8% and a lightness of 51%. #e2225e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ff44bc with #c50000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#e2225e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e2225e has RGB values of R:226, G:34, B:94 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.85, Y:0.58,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14819934.

Shades and Tints of #e2225e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040102 is the darkest color, while #fdf2f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e2225e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b797e is the less saturated color, while #ff0553 is the most saturated one.
